Abstract

The elastic-scattering, neutron transfer and projectile break-up channels have been studied for the reaction He + Zn at energies around the Coulomb barrier. The results show a very large break-up and transfer cross-section corresponding to the largest fraction of the total reaction cross-section. No evidence of threshold anomaly emerged from the elastic-scattering optical-model analysis.
